exe如何连接服务器
-
要将exe程序连接到服务器,您可以按照以下步骤进行操作:
-
确定服务器的IP地址和端口号:您需要知道要连接的服务器的IP地址和端口号。这些信息通常由服务器管理员提供。
-
在代码中添加网络连接功能:您需要在您的exe程序中添加用于与服务器进行通信的网络连接功能。具体实现的代码取决于您使用的编程语言和网络协议。
-
建立网络连接:使用您选择的编程语言和库,通过指定服务器的IP地址和端口号,建立与服务器的网络连接。您可以使用套接字(Socket)或其他网络库来实现。
-
发送和接收数据:一旦建立了网络连接,您可以使用网络库提供的函数发送和接收数据。您可以根据自己的需求,发送不同类型的数据到服务器,并从服务器接收响应。
-
处理服务器的响应:根据服务器的响应,您可以采取适当的操作。例如,如果服务器返回成功响应,您可以继续执行程序的下一步。如果服务器返回错误响应,您可以进行错误处理或重新尝试连接。
-
断开网络连接:在完成与服务器的通信后,记得要及时断开网络连接,以释放资源并保持程序的良好运行状态。
需要注意的是,具体的实现步骤可能因使用的编程语言和网络协议而有所差异。您可以查阅相关的编程文档或寻求专业人士的帮助来获得更具体的指导。
1年前 -
-
要连接服务器,首先需要明确服务器的类型和连接方式。对于exe文件连接服务器,一般指的是客户端程序通过网络与服务器进行通信。下面是一种常见的方式来连接服务器:
-
确定服务器的地址和端口:服务器通常有一个唯一的IP地址和一个特定的端口号。你需要获取服务器的IP地址和端口号,以便能够将客户端程序连接到正确的服务器。
-
创建Socket对象:在客户端程序中,你需要创建一个Socket对象来建立与服务器的连接。Socket是用来进行网络通信的一个抽象概念,它允许应用程序通过网络进行数据传输。
-
建立连接:使用Socket对象的connect()方法可以与服务器建立连接。在连接过程中,客户端会向服务器发送一个连接请求,服务器则会响应该请求,并建立起与客户端的连接。
-
发送和接收数据:一旦连接建立,客户端可以使用Socket对象的send()方法来向服务器发送数据,使用recv()方法来接收服务器发送的数据。通过发送和接收数据,客户端和服务器可以进行实时的数据交换。
-
关闭连接:当不需要与服务器进行通信时,应该关闭连接以释放资源。可以使用Socket对象的close()方法来关闭与服务器的连接。
需要注意的是,连接服务器的具体步骤可能因语言和操作系统而有所不同。上述步骤基于一般的网络编程原理,在具体实现中可能会有一些差异。不同编程语言也提供了不同的网络编程库或框架,可以根据具体的情况选择适合自己的方式来连接服务器。
1年前 -
-
连接服务器主要有以下几种方式:使用远程桌面连接、使用SSH连接、使用FTP连接、使用Telnet连接、使用VPN连接等。下面将对每种连接方式进行详细介绍。
一、使用远程桌面连接
远程桌面连接是Windows系统自带的一种远程访问工具,可以让你以图形化界面的方式连接到远程服务器。操作步骤:
- 首先,确保你的本地计算机和远程服务器都处于同一个局域网中。
- 在本地计算机上打开“远程桌面连接”程序。在Windows操作系统中,可以通过点击“开始”菜单,然后在搜索栏中输入“远程桌面连接”来找到该程序。
- 在远程桌面连接窗口中,输入远程服务器的IP地址或主机名,并点击“连接”按钮。
- 如果远程服务器的防火墙开启了远程桌面连接的相关端口(默认是3389端口),则可以直接连接。如果没有开启,需要在防火墙中添加该规则或者向系统管理员申请开通该功能。
- 输入正确的用户名和密码,点击“确定”按钮即可连接到远程服务器的桌面。
二、使用SSH连接
Secure Shell (SSH) 是一种加密网络协议,主要用于远程登录和执行命令。使用SSH连接服务器可以保证数据传输过程的安全性。操作步骤:
- 在本地计算机上安装一个支持SSH连接的客户端软件,如PuTTY。
- 打开PuTTY或其他类似软件,在连接设置界面中输入远程服务器的IP地址和端口号。
- 选择协议类型为SSH。
- 点击“打开”按钮,开始连接远程服务器。
- 输入正确的用户名和密码,即可登录到远程服务器的命令行界面。
三、使用FTP连接
FTP(File Transfer Protocol)是一种用于在计算机之间传输文件的协议,通过使用FTP客户端软件,可以连接到远程服务器并在本地和服务器之间进行文件传输。操作步骤:
- 在本地计算机上安装一个支持FTP连接的客户端软件,如FileZilla。
- 打开FileZilla,输入远程服务器的IP地址、端口号、用户名和密码。
- 点击“连接”按钮,开始连接远程服务器。
- 连接成功后,本地计算机的文件夹列表显示在左侧,远程服务器的文件夹列表显示在右侧,可以通过拖拽文件进行文件传输。
四、使用Telnet连接
Telnet是一种用于远程登录到远程计算机的协议。使用Telnet连接服务器可以在命令行界面下执行远程服务器上的命令。操作步骤:
- 在本地计算机上打开命令提示符。
- 输入telnet命令,后面跟上远程服务器的IP地址或主机名,然后按回车键。
- 输入正确的用户名和密码,即可登录到远程服务器的命令行界面。
五、使用VPN连接
VPN(Virtual Private Network)是一种通过公用网络在两个或多个私有网络之间建立安全连接的技术。使用VPN连接服务器可以实现远程访问内部网络资源的目的。操作步骤:
- 在本地计算机上安装一个支持VPN连接的客户端软件,如Cisco AnyConnect。
- 打开VPN客户端软件,在连接设置界面中输入远程服务器的IP地址或域名。
- 输入正确的用户名和密码,点击“连接”按钮,开始连接远程服务器。
- 连接成功后,本地计算机就相当于位于远程服务器所在的局域网中,可以访问内部网络资源。
以上就是几种常见的连接服务器的方式,可以根据实际需要选择适合自己的方法进行连接。在连接服务器之前,需要确保本地计算机和远程服务器之间的网络连接畅通,并且要有正确的用户名和密码。
1年前